According to our latest research, the global 16-bit MCUs market size will reach USD 7649 million in 2031, growing at a CAGR of 6.3% over the analysis period.
16-bit MCUs offer greater processing power and memory capacity than 8-bit MCUs, enabling them to handle moderately complex control tasks. They are commonly found in automotive electronics, instrumentation, and motor control systems, balancing performance and efficiency.
